LPP Ukraine is a subsidiary of LPP S.A., a leading Polish fashion retailer, operating popular brands such as Reserved, Mohito, Cropp, House, and Sinsay. With a network of 300 stores across Ukraine, LPP Ukraine provides a vast array of fashion choices to customers while focusing on innovation in its business processes.

The Challenge
LPP faced significant inefficiencies in its document management processes. Employees were manually entering data, such as invoices and email addresses, while managing large volumes of paperwork.
“In one month of 2024, we processed 4000 documents – 200 invoices per day per person. This was slowing everything down,” the company explains.
Further complicating matters, LPP lacked an electronic document exchange system. The 300 stores across Ukraine needed to exchange and sign documents manually, creating inefficiencies. In addition, document storage was unorganized, and there was no integration with the accounting system.
“Old document management systems didn’t meet modern needs and were easily prone to errors and document loss,” employees shared.

Solution Details
Nectain implemented a fully integrated solution for LPP, automating the processing, storage, and exchange of documents across the entire company.
The system enabled:
STEP 01 Automatic Document Handling
Nectain automated the conversion of invoices into PDF files and their subsequent distribution, saving significant employee time.
STEP 02 Centralized Archive
A centralized electronic archive was set up for all documents, significantly improving search functionality and document accessibility.
STEP 03 Integration with Accounting Systems
Nectain seamlessly integrated with LPP’s existing accounting systems, streamlining financial processes and data flow.

STEP 04 Automated Uploads and Sorting
Documents were automatically uploaded from external systems like “VchAsno.EDO” and “M.E.Doc,” sorted, classified, and organized based on pre-set criteria.
STEP 05 Custom Workflow Management
The system allowed employees to manually adjust document lists, add or remove documents, and manage roles and access control to ensure security.
